SENSE-ESP32 (D01)

SECO SENSE-ESP32 is an IoT Sensor to Cloud device (SCORPIUS, SENSE-D01) built on the ESP32-D0WDQ6 dual core Xtensa® 32-bit LX6 processor, designed as a compact edge endpoint for data acquisition and connectivity use cases. 
It includes 4 MB SPI Flash and 8 MB PSRAM, plus embedded WiFi (802.11 b/g/n) and Bluetooth 4.2 / BT LE with PCB antenna, and it can be configured with an optional microSD slot as an alternative to the Expansion PCB terminal block #2. 
On the integration side, it exposes programmable expansion connectors with up to 15 GPIOs multiplexed with other interfaces, including two PCB terminal blocks that can manage digital GPIOs (including Ultra Low Power states), multiple analog inputs, DAC outputs, SPI, plus JTAG and SD Host/Slave interfaces. Power input is via PCB terminal block (+9VDC to +24VDC) and the form factor is 40 x 80 mm, with industrial temperature range listed. 
On security and lifecycle management, the product page positions “Security & Compliance by Design” with Secure Boot, OTA updates, device monitoring, and an OS integration approach, with security monitoring and update automation powered by Clea and compliance referenced to EN18031-1.
